Tips for writing effective email content

When you're writing content for your email, try to become familiar with your intended audience, and create emails that appeal to them. For example, if you are writing for a younger audience, then you might want to adjust your language to engage with them.

To attract more engagement and improve conversion rates, include personalized text in your email body content. Personalization also makes your emails feel more tailored to the customer.

Keep any promotional or important information in the top section of your email. On mobile devices, it should be within the first two scrolls to help get the reader's attention. You might only have a few seconds to get the attention of readers, so make sure that the main information in your email is what they see first.

Try to keep emails under 200 words or about 20 lines. In some cases, if your email is too long, then an email provider might cut off your email so that readers see only some of your content. For example, Gmail cuts off emails with messages larger than 102 KB, and hides the rest of the content.

Avoid putting your content exclusively in capital letters or using excessive exclamation marks, and write for a 8th grade reading level. This helps make your emails accessible to a wide audience of readers. Learn more about making your content more readable from Nielsen Norman Group.

Using the subject line to attract the attention of your subscribers

The first thing readers see when checking their inbox is your subject line and preview text. At that point, readers make a decision on whether to open your email or delete it. How you write your subject line and preview text can help influence that decision, and get readers to open the email.

Here are some things to consider:

  • Create your email first, and then come up with a subject line and preview text as a last step. This helps make sure that your subject line and preview text are relevant to the email.

  • Your subject line should be related to the content of the email, and compelling enough to get readers to open your email.

  • Make sure to include preview text. Preview text is most effective when it encourages action from readers.

  • Use a preview text that is different from, but complimentary to, your subject line. Both should let your readers know what the email is about. For example, you might have the subject line "Look at our new spring gear" followed by the preview text "Don't miss out on 10% off shorts, tanks, and more for the warm weather ahead."

  • Keep your subject line between 3 to 6 words, or under 50 characters. This ensures that readers can still see the subject line when checking emails on a mobile device.

Including a mailing address in your emails

Depending on where you¡¯re located, you might need to include a physical postal address in your promotional emails. The CAN-SPAM Act in the United States and the CASL legislation/PIPEDA in Canada are examples of these laws. The rules, regulations, and laws surrounding email marketing and spam, such as unsolicited emails sent in bulk, vary depending on your location. Make sure you're familiar with the laws in your region, state, and country before you begin an email marketing campaign.

By default, your store address is included in the footer of your emails. If you don¡¯t feel comfortable sharing your store address in your emails, then you can rent a PO box from your local post office or UPS store to use as your mailing address. To change the mailing address in your emails, go to Settings > Store details in your Shopify admin and enter your PO box address as your store's address.


Note

Your store address is the address that's shown on your invoices from Shopify. It could also affect which apps can be used in your store. Make sure that you're comfortable with using a PO box for these purposes before you update your store address.
